2008 Kia Picanto vs. 1965 Lancia Flaminia

To start off, 2008 Kia Picanto is newer by 43 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Lancia Flaminia.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Lancia Flaminia would be higher. At 2,774 cc (6 cylinders), 1965 Lancia Flaminia is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1965 Lancia Flaminia weights approximately 492 kg more than 2008 Kia Picanto.

Because 1965 Lancia Flaminia is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1965 Lancia Flaminia.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Kia Picanto,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1965 Lancia Flaminia (225 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 126 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Kia Picanto. (99 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 1965 Lancia Flaminia will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Kia Picanto. 2008 Kia Picanto has automatic transmission and 1965 Lancia Flaminia has manual transmission. 1965 Lancia Flaminia will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2008 Kia Picanto will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

2008 Kia Picanto 1965 Lancia Flaminia
Make Kia Lancia
Model Picanto Flaminia
Year Released 2008 1965
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1086 cc 2774 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 0 HP 148 HP
Torque 99 Nm 225 Nm
Torque RPM 2800 RPM 3500 RPM
Engine Bore Size 66 mm 85 mm
Engine Stroke Size 77 mm 81.5 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.1:1 9.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 2 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 928 kg 1420 kg
Vehicle Length 3500 mm 4510 mm
Vehicle Width 1600 mm 1670 mm
Vehicle Height 1490 mm 1290 mm
Wheelbase Size 2380 mm 2530 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 35 L 48 L
